In cognitive vehicular ad hoc networks (CVANETs), channel conditions are highly dynamic due to both vehicle mobility and primary user activity. In this paper, to support high-quality video playback in such a challenging scenario, an adaptive video streaming algorithm built on scalable video coding (SVC) is proposed for reducing interruption ratio and improving visual quality.
